What companies run services between Tokyo International Cruise Terminal Station, Japan and Tokyo, Japan?

Yurikamome operates a train from 東京国際クルーズターミナル Tokyo International Cruise Terminal to 新橋 Shimbashi every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¥340–400 and the journey takes 17 min. Alternatively, Toei Bus operates a bus from 東京国際クルーズターミナル駅前 to 門前仲町 every 15 minutes. Tickets cost ¥210 and the journey takes 37 min.
